February's Full Moon



Full Snow Moon

Other Names: Hunger moon, Little Famine moon, Bony moon, Ice moon, Budding moon, Wind moon, Storm moon,

Generally named the snow moon because the month of February was when the heaviest snowfalls occurred.  Other names reflect the difficulty of hunting and finding food sources during the harsh winter months.  Each name has a specific cultural/geographical significance and sometimes it is hard to get a true feel for the season following a calendar name that doesn’t match so I know some people who name their own moons and others that don’t name them at all.  Personally, living here in California I’m leaning towards the Chinese Budding moon name as its definitely turning into spring here, no snow to be found :)
